In a few days it will be fine! I had them all out but at the dentist. I was given the option of the hospital but I don't like them! One tooth was in the wrong position and had literally to be cut out from under the gum-it was really, really painful for a few days but did get better.
Expect your jaw to hurt and be careful of not sleeping on the side of your face tonight. Also, it is wise to use an old cushion cover tonight as there may be a tiny amount of bloody dribble-sorry! It doesn't mean anything bad, just your saliva glands won't be as effective due to swelling and saliva will mix with dried blood a bit. Just keep taking painkillers every 4 hours tonight, in the morning it won't be quite as bad. Good luck!
